F-14 Tomcat vs MiG-23 Flogger
Overview
The F-14 Tomcat and the MiG-23 Flogger are both Combat Aircraft, manufactured by Grumman and Mikoyan-Gurevitch respectively.
Top speed is 2,485 km/h for the F-14 Tomcat vs 2,500 km/h for the MiG-23 Flogger. The F-14 Tomcat has an operational range of 3,000 km vs 1,150 km for the MiG-23 Flogger. The MiG-23 Flogger operates at altitudes up to 18,000 m compared to 17,069 m for the F-14 Tomcat.
The F-14 Tomcat has been produced in 712 units vs 5,047 for the MiG-23 Flogger. Unit cost is $38M for the F-14 Tomcat vs $4M for the MiG-23 Flogger. The MiG-23 Flogger first flew 3 years before the F-14 Tomcat (1967 vs 1970).
